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 6343-50-6 includes 7 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 4 digits, 6,3,4 and 3 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 5 and 0 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 6343-50:
(6*6)+(5*3)+(4*4)+(3*3)+(2*5)+(1*0)=86
86 % 10 = 6
So 6343-50-6 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
